About Jensen Beach, FL

Welcome to Jensen Beach, an unincorporated Martin County community on Florida's Treasure Coast, once the "Pineapple Capital of the World" and now a laid-back coastal enclave just north of Stuart.

Jensen Beach is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Martin County, Florida, on the Treasure Coast of the southeastern part of the state. It sits along the Indian River immediately north of Stuart and occupies part of Hutchinson Island, the barrier island that separates the mainland from the Atlantic Ocean. Jensen Beach is part of the Port St. Lucie metropolitan area and has a population of roughly 12,600. Its history is unusually colorful: after the Florida East Coast Railway reached the area in 1894, Jensen became the center of a booming pineapple industry and was called the "Pineapple Capital of the World," shipping more than a million boxes of fruit each year by the late 1890s. The community was briefly incorporated as a city in 1926, lost that incorporation in 1933, and adopted the name Jensen Beach in 1943. Today Jensen Beach is known less for agriculture than for its relaxed, Old Florida coastal character. The downtown along Jensen Beach Boulevard holds a walkable collection of restaurants, coffee shops, boutiques, and art studios, with traces of its pineapple heritage visible in public art. Across the causeway, Hutchinson Island's oceanfront condominiums, gated communities, and beaches anchor the resort side of the community, while the mainland offers established neighborhoods and waterfront homes along the Indian River. Savannas Preserve State Park, protecting one of the largest freshwater marsh systems on Florida's east coast, lies just to the west. The community is served by the Martin County School District, with Jensen Beach Elementary School and Jensen Beach High School among its local campuses. U.S. Route 1 runs along the mainland, and Interstate 95 is reached via Kanner Highway, keeping Stuart, Port St. Lucie, and the broader Treasure Coast within easy reach. Jensen Beach appeals to families, boaters, and second-home buyers drawn to a lower-key coastal lifestyle than nearby resort towns, with beaches, fishing, and an authentic downtown close at hand.

Frequently Asked Questions

What county is Jensen Beach, Florida in?

Jensen Beach is in Martin County, on Florida's Treasure Coast in the southeastern part of the state. It sits along the Indian River and Hutchinson Island, just north of the city of Stuart.

Is Jensen Beach a city?

No. Jensen Beach is an unincorporated community and census-designated place, not an incorporated city. It was briefly incorporated in 1926, but the state legislature abolished that incorporation by 1933, and the community took the name Jensen Beach in 1943.

What is Jensen Beach known for?

Jensen Beach is known for its history as the 'Pineapple Capital of the World' in the late nineteenth century, when it shipped more than a million boxes of pineapples each year. Today it is recognized for its Old Florida character and its beaches on Hutchinson Island.

What school district serves Jensen Beach?

Jensen Beach is served by the Martin County School District. The community is home to Jensen Beach Elementary School and Jensen Beach High School, along with other district programs serving the northern Martin County area.

How far is Jensen Beach from Stuart?

Jensen Beach lies immediately north of Stuart along U.S. Route 1 and the Indian River, about a five to ten minute drive from downtown Stuart. Interstate 95 is reached via Kanner Highway to the west.

Real Estate & Housing

Jensen Beach's housing market spans two distinct settings. On the mainland, established single-family neighborhoods, older Florida homes, and some newer subdivisions line the streets around downtown and along the Indian River, often with boat access or water views. Across the Jensen Beach Causeway, Hutchinson Island holds a concentration of oceanfront and riverfront condominiums and private estates, from the gated Jensen Beach Club and similar communities to high-rise buildings with beach and Intracoastal views. This split gives buyers a choice between a traditional in-town home and a resort-style island residence. The area's reputation as a desirable Treasure Coast location supports a market that leans toward owned homes, with many properties used seasonally or as vacation residences.

Neighborhoods

Jensen Beach is defined less by formal subdivisions than by its geography. The mainland side clusters around the downtown corridor of Jensen Beach Boulevard and the residential streets near the Indian River, where older, established neighborhoods and a mix of single-family homes predominate. On Hutchinson Island, communities such as the Jensen Beach Club, Bay Tree, and other condominium and townhome developments line the oceanfront and the Intracoastal Waterway, offering resort-style amenities and direct beach access. Between them, the causeway and waterfront parks connect the two settings. The result is a community of distinct zones—compact downtown living on the mainland and gated, water-oriented complexes on the island—each with its own appeal to different kinds of buyers.

Lifestyle in Jensen Beach

Jensen Beach carries a distinct Old Florida character, with a walkable, down-to-earth downtown of casual restaurants, coffee shops, art studios, and local shops, punctuated by the occasional pineapple motif that nods to the community's agricultural past. Life here is oriented to the water: the Indian River, the causeway, and the ocean beaches of Hutchinson Island shape the daily rhythm of boating, fishing, paddleboarding, and surfing. The community mixes full-time residents with seasonal visitors and beach-oriented second-home owners, giving it a relaxed, unpretentious coastal feel. It sits close enough to Stuart to draw on that city's larger dining and cultural scene, yet retains a quieter, more unhurried identity of its own, making it popular with families, boaters, and those seeking a classic Treasure Coast lifestyle.

Schools & Education

Jensen Beach is part of the Martin County School District, a well-regarded countywide system serving the Treasure Coast communities of Stuart, Jensen Beach, Hobe Sound, and the surrounding area. The community hosts Jensen Beach Elementary School and Jensen Beach High School, along with other district programs, giving local students a full K-12 path close to home. Martin County's schools are a significant draw for families relocating to the area. Nearby higher education and training options include Indian River State College, with multiple campuses in the region, and Florida Atlantic University's presence to the south, providing continuing education and workforce development resources for Treasure Coast residents.

Getting Around

Jensen Beach is connected to the region by a network of coastal highways. U.S. Route 1 runs along the mainland through the community, while Interstate 95, reached via Kanner Highway and other east-west connectors, provides the main route to West Palm Beach, Port St. Lucie, and points beyond. The Jensen Beach Causeway links the mainland to Hutchinson Island and the ocean beaches. Stuart, immediately to the south, is the nearest larger city and employment center, while the Treasure Coast Connector provides limited public transit service in the area. The community is car-dependent for most daily travel, and the nearest commercial airports are in West Palm Beach and Fort Pierce. For residents, the defining pattern is short local trips combined with easy highway access up and down the coast.

Parks & Recreation

Jensen Beach's recreation is built around the water and the outdoors. The ocean beaches of Hutchinson Island offer swimming, surfing, and sunbathing, while the Indian River and the Jensen Beach Causeway are popular for fishing, boating, and paddleboarding. Causeway parks and Indian Riverside Park provide waterfront picnic areas, fishing spots, and playgrounds, and Pineapple Park offers organized sports fields. To the west, Savannas Preserve State Park protects an extensive freshwater marsh system with trails for hiking and biking, along with paddling and wildlife viewing. The community's coastal location also puts deep-sea fishing, sailing, and the natural areas of the wider Treasure Coast and St. Lucie Inlet within reach, making it a natural fit for an active, outdoor-oriented lifestyle.
